Martin Kupp is an associate professor for entrepreneurship at ESCP Europe, Paris and a visiting professor at the European School of Management and Technology, Berlin. Her serves on the executive board of The Case Centre, that promotes innovative participant-centred learning methods around the world. He mentors start-ups in Berlin, Dublin, Paris and also at InCuba, the first incubator program in Havana, Cuba.
